Cerulean Eyes

Cerulean eyes hold me
I am stilled by their mystifying gaze
Profound love and cherishing mutually shared

Time is too fast-
Shortly I have you (on this plain)
Yet forever our spirits circle upon themselves,
an assurance they'll not get lost
Soul to soul, perhaps one in the same-
but you have me whole
Your cerulean eyes hold me 

Now n Always whispers echoing in time
